View Source ExtFit.Profile.Messages.Monitoring (ExtFit v0.1.0)

Message: :monitoring identified by num=55

Fields

NameTypeNumScaleOffsetUnitsArray
device_indexdevice_index0false
caloriesuint161kcalfalse
distanceuint322100mfalse
cyclesuint3232cyclesfalse
active_timeuint3241000sfalse
activity_typeactivity_type5false
activity_subtypeactivity_subtype6false
activity_levelactivity_level7false
distance_16uint168100 * mfalse
cycles_16uint1692 * cycles (steps)false
active_time_16uint1610sfalse
local_timestamplocal_date_time11false
temperaturesint1612100Cfalse
temperature_minsint1614100Cfalse
temperature_maxsint1615100Cfalse
activity_timeuint1616minutes8
active_caloriesuint1619kcalfalse
current_activity_type_intensitybyte24false
timestamp_min_8uint825minfalse
timestamp_16uint1626sfalse
heart_rateuint827bpmfalse
intensityuint82810false
duration_minuint1629minfalse
durationuint3230sfalse
ascentuint32311000mfalse
descentuint32321000mfalse
moderate_activity_minutesuint1633minutesfalse
vigorous_activity_minutesuint1634minutesfalse
timestampdate_time253sfalse

Summary

Types

@type t() :: %ExtFit.Profile.Messages.Monitoring{
  fields: %{required(non_neg_integer()) => ExtFit.Types.Field.t()},
  name: atom(),
  num: integer()
}